Transformative Shifts Reshaping the High Brightness Large-Venue Projector Landscape
Over the past decade, the large-venue projection market has undergone transformative shifts driven by technological innovation, changing end-user requirements, and evolving event formats. Laser-based illumination has emerged as a game changer, replacing traditional lamp engines with solid-state light sources that deliver superior color consistency, longer lifespans, and reduced total cost of ownership. Concurrently, native 4K resolution support has transitioned from a premium feature to a baseline expectation, raising the bar for image fidelity in expansive settings.
Interactive capabilities, once confined to classroom environments, now enable presenters and performers to engage audiences through real-time annotations and gesture controls. Wireless connectivity options, including Bluetooth and Wi-Fi, have simplified content distribution, enabling seamless integration with mobile devices and remote collaboration platforms. Meanwhile, sustainability considerations have prompted manufacturers to integrate energy-efficient designs and recyclable components, reinforcing corporate social responsibility commitments.
Supply chain resilience has also become a critical focus, as disruptions in semiconductor availability and raw material shortages underscore the importance of diversified sourcing strategies. Event organizers are increasingly adopting hybrid models that combine in-person and virtual attendance, driving demand for versatile projection solutions capable of rapid deployment and remote management. Collectively, these shifts are reshaping the competitive landscape, intensifying the race to deliver innovative, high-performance projector solutions that cater to a wide range of large-venue applications.
Cumulative Impact of United States Tariffs 2025 on Projector Supply Chains
The cumulative impact of the 2025 United States tariffs on projection equipment has reverberated across the global supply chain, compelling manufacturers and distributors to reassess cost structures and sourcing strategies. Tariffs imposed on critical components such as optical engines, laser diodes, and semiconductor processors have increased production expenses, leading to upward pressure on list prices and compressed profit margins. In response, leading projector suppliers have adopted a multi-pronged approach: relocating certain manufacturing operations to tariff-exempt regions, negotiating long-term agreements with component vendors to lock in favorable pricing, and passing incremental cost adjustments onto end users through tiered pricing models.
This environment has triggered strategic collaborations between original equipment manufacturers and regional partners, enabling localized assembly and testing to mitigate tariff exposure. At the same time, premium pricing for high-brightness and advanced-feature projectors has validated value-added propositions, as customers prioritize performance and reliability over upfront cost. Nevertheless, cost containment remains a priority, prompting ongoing efforts to optimize bill of materials, streamline logistics, and explore alternative sourcing of raw materials. As the market adapts, the ability to balance tariff-induced cost increases with differentiated product offerings and service-centric business models will distinguish successful players from those challenged by margin erosion.

Key Regional Insights: Americas, EMEA, and Asia-Pacific Market Dynamics
Regional market dynamics vary significantly across the Americas, Europe, Middle East & Africa (EMEA), and Asia-Pacific, each presenting unique opportunities and challenges. The Americas region leads in early adoption of laser-based projection, supported by robust corporate and higher-education budgets, along with established entertainment and worship sectors that demand high-output systems. North America in particular benefits from a mature rental market and a strong infrastructure for hybrid events. In North America, regional standards bodies and certification requirements for energy efficiency further influence procurement decisions.
In EMEA, growth hinges on accelerated investments in public sector applications, including government communications and educational modernization projects. The region exhibits heightened sensitivity to energy efficiency and regulatory compliance, incentivizing the deployment of laser and LED light engines. Local manufacturing hubs in Western Europe also play a strategic role in mitigating supply chain disruptions stemming from trade tariffs.
Asia-Pacific stands out for rapid urbanization and an expanding live-events ecosystem, notably in markets such as China, India, and Southeast Asia. Rising demand from mega churches, large-scale cinemas, and technology-forward education institutions has fueled investments in high-brightness, high-resolution projectors. However, competitive pricing pressures and the prevalence of local OEMs require international brands to differentiate through advanced features, comprehensive service offerings, and channel partnerships. By understanding these regional nuances, stakeholders can prioritize market entry strategies and resource allocation to maximize growth and resilience.

Key Company Insights: Profiling Leading Players Driving Innovation and Market Growth
Leading companies have differentiated themselves through strategic investments in R&D, global distribution networks, and value-added services. Barco NV continues to set performance benchmarks in laser projection platforms, while BenQ Corporation emphasizes cost-effective education solutions with robust interactive features. Casio Computer Co., Ltd. leverages lamp-free technology to offer maintenance-free projectors, and Christie Digital Systems USA, Inc. targets premium cinema and live-event applications with high-output DLP systems.
Digital Projection, Inc. pushes the envelope on brightness and color accuracy, and Epson America, Inc. maintains a strong presence in the education and corporate segments through LCD-based offerings. LG Electronics, Inc. and Mitsubishi Electric Corporation integrate proprietary technologies to deliver compact, laser-based solutions for multi-purpose venues. NEC Display Solutions, Ltd. and Optoma Corporation focus on versatile product lines that encompass portable to large-scale installations, while Panasonic Corporation and Sharp Corporation of America concentrate on reliability and service support in government and healthcare sectors. Sony Corporation rounds out the competitive landscape with cutting-edge 4K and interactive projectors, reinforcing its reputation for image quality. Several of these companies have also pursued strategic acquisitions and alliances to enhance channel coverage and accelerate time-to-market for next-generation projection systems. Collectively, they drive innovation and shape market expectations by aligning technology roadmaps with evolving customer requirements.
